锁定老帖子 主题:potian的软件开发常用工具箱
该帖已经被评为精华帖
|
|
---|---|
作者 | 正文 |
发表时间:2004-12-02
xanada 写道 muziq 写道 Pouyu 写道 我們也經常用白板﹐只是問題討論完后就擦掉了﹐^_^
只是這樣就沒有把有些以后可能會再次用到的東東保存下來﹐下次遇到的時候又得重新畫過了﹐如果用知識管理的方法把它保存下來會不會好些啊? 當然﹐如果這些以后都不可能用到了﹐那就沒什么了 答案就是:数码相机 (不信?看看《敏捷建模 by Scott W Ambler》) 其实有一种白板是带打印功能的,在上面写完,按一下[PRINT]按钮即可。我们大概5年前就在用了。 那个东西很贵的... 而且打印出来的效果不好.. |
|
返回顶楼 | |
发表时间:2004-12-10
不知大家在使用过xplanner 这个项目管理软件没,开源得,我们项目组用了半年多,感觉不错
|
|
返回顶楼 | |
发表时间:2007-05-27
potian 写道 我说说自己开发一个Java程序常用的工具箱(仅为个人习惯):
准备篇 1。白板(白板笔)。 1)需求阶段和客户讨论问题时分析、设计、客户在这里自由交流大家对问题的看法 2)在项目分析和设计阶段用来进行头脑风暴,是设计的最重要的工具。白板上画的可以是UML图,但也可以是项目团队能够理解的任意图形,或者就是简单的线条、图形都可以 3)无处不在的讨论,任何时候对需求的理解和对设计的讨论都在白板上进行 一般公司里面经常会出现白板笔太久没用水用光的时候,所以我一般都要提醒后勤人员买好充足的笔,用完笔以后要盖好盖子。 2卡片(和图钉) 1) CRC是除了白板以外第二重要的设计工具,这种卡片在中国很难买到,所以一般用文摘卡代替,CRC的重要作用在于可以进行角色扮演,验证设计的准确性。CRC的前面分别写责任和协作,背面可以进行备注 2) 用户故事卡,我回去定制一个泥印,直接盖在空白的用户故事卡上,这个卡片在需求阶段可以任意传递、撕毁、重写、合、分裂,卡上有故事卡编号、优先级、风险评估和当前的迭代序号,用户故事卡订在一个大家都能看到的离开发位置较远的墙壁上 3) 任务卡,任务卡从故事卡分裂而来,用图钉钉在开发员的电脑旁边 4) 编码卡,主要纪录需要实现的测试,需要注意的事项,等等,开发人员不断增加条目、划去条目,是对一个人物而言的备忘录和todolist 3.大坐标纸(长的直尺、各种颜色的笔) 我通常会在项目的进行过程中记录各种度量,这包括有效代码增长率、测试代码增长率、功能测试通过率、故事卡完成率、测试覆盖率(具体工具在后面介绍),悬挂在比较高的位置,大家一眼能够看到的地方 另外每个迭代的每个理想天都会检查每个人任务完成的情况,延迟、提前、原因、重新估计时间、剩余实践,根据不同情况用不同的颜色表达,画在一张大白纸上,不够的话可以慢慢接长,贴在显而易见的墙壁上 4、小桌子(香烟、绿茶、咖啡或水果) 工作一段时间,2个小时左右,开发人员可以三两成群地在小桌子(或者是吸烟区)旁边抽烟、喝茶、咖啡或者水果,交流相互的心得、讲讲笑话、谈谈碰到的问题。很多问题就在这里面谈出来、解决、得到线索等等,团队的气氛经常就是在这个时候变得慢慢融洽。 本来我有些照片,但现在一下子找不到了 有点像咨询顾问的工具箱 |
|
返回顶楼 | |
发表时间:2007-06-06
羡慕这样的环境啊,争取自己也能打造这样的团体和环境.
|
|
返回顶楼 | |
发表时间:2007-06-06
一张白纸的约束最小,
所以在设计时用白纸比其它的效果要好千百倍。 今天有感而发 |
|
返回顶楼 | |
发表时间:2007-06-11
firebody 写道 potian
我有点很难受! “妒忌”这种环境! 或许,这是我所梦想的一个开发环境吧! 无论如何,我还是很羡慕这种环境的存在。或许,今晚我会在梦中与potian描写的环境中吧! 愿我做个好梦! 呵呵 超级喜欢那个传说中的小圆桌 |
|
返回顶楼 | |
发表时间:2007-08-22
Chamjoneu 写道 firebody 写道 potian
我有点很难受! “妒忌”这种环境! 或许,这是我所梦想的一个开发环境吧! 无论如何,我还是很羡慕这种环境的存在。或许,今晚我会在梦中与potian描写的环境中吧! 愿我做个好梦! 呵呵 超级喜欢那个传说中的小圆桌 圆桌我们也有,嘻嘻,不过XP的氛围还差一些,需要向potian多学习学习。 |
|
返回顶楼 | |
发表时间:2007-09-10
真是羡慕potian的工作氛围.
|
|
返回顶楼 | |